Best time to visit in Brazil

Winter in Brazil is the inverse of the Northern Hemisphere and keeps going from May to September. In the north of Brazil, the climate remains positively tropical with days averaging between mid 20s to low 30°C (68 to 86°F). In Rio de Janeiro, the winter resembles summer in the north of Europe, fluctuating among 14°C and mid 20s (58 to 77°F).

However, because of the humidity, the night times there can feel surprisingly chilly so make a point to bring a coat and pants. There is likewise increasingly cloudy and rainy days in Rio's winter yet in addition a lot of blue skies and bright days. Winter is a obvious amongst other occasions to go climbing and touring in Rio on account of the cooler temperatures and absence of smog giving unlimited perspectives.
